LemFi is a financial technology company focused on providing international financial services to immigrant communities. Founded in 2020, LemFi facilitates seamless cross-border money transfers, offering zero transaction fees and providing multi-currency accounts to its users. The company was established by Ridwan Olalere and Rian Cochran, both of whom met at the Nigerian fintech unicorn OPay. LemFi is headquartered in Toronto, Canada, and has successfully raised a total of $85 million from investors, including Highland Europe and Y Combinator.
In 2025, LemFi announced securing $53 million in Series B funding, demonstrating its significant growth in the fintech space. This influx of capital, primarily led by Highland Europe along with previous investors such as Y Combinator and Palm Drive Capital, is set to accelerate LemFi's ambitions for global expansion. The recent developments result in LemFi now operating in 27 "send-from" markets and 20 "send-to" countries, including major corridors in Asia such as China and India.
LemFi plans to innovate further by introducing new financial products and technologies like AI for advanced fraud detection and offering debit and pre-paid debit cards in new regions.

LemFi was born out of the experiences of its founders, Ridwan Olalere and Rian Cochran, who worked together at OPay. Drawing on their expertise, they sought to address the financial service gaps faced by immigrants. Initially serving African diaspora communities, LemFi launched its services in Canada, rapidly expanding its reach to include the UK and several African countries. Through strategic acquisitions, such as RightCard Payment Services, LemFi obtained vital financial licenses, accelerating its service capabilities and geographical reach.
LemFi has quickly become a trusted name in cross-border payments, leveraging innovative technology to streamline financial transactions for immigrant users. Its business model centers on providing seamless, low-cost international transfers, which have seen exponential growth with $1 billion in monthly transactions reported in early 2025.
LemFi operates as a comprehensive financial service solution catering to the needs of the global immigrant population. Its current operations are heavily focused on delivering zero-fee international transfers and running multi-currency account services. They maintain competitive advantages through strategic partnerships, like those with Visa and Modulr, to enhance service delivery. The company's impact in the fintech industry has grown, with a customer base exceeding one million users globally engaging in regular monthly transactions upwards of $1 billion. This position is fortified by continuous investments in advanced fraud detection and user experience improvements.
